Safeguard Your Personal Assets
None of us can see what we will encounter in the future. That’s why it makes good sense to plan for the unexpected with a State Farm renters policy. Renters insurance protects your valuable possessions with coverage. In the event of smoke damage or a fire, some of your belongings may have damage. If your belongings are not insured, you might not be able to replace your valuables. It's scary to think that in one moment, you could lose it all. Despite all that could go wrong, State Farm Agent Frank Ciappi is ready to help.Frank Ciappi can help offer options for the level of coverage you have in mind. You can even include protection for valuables if you take them outside your home. For example, if your bicycle is stolen from work, your car is stolen with your computer inside it or a pipe suddenly bursts in the unit above you and damages your furniture, Agent Frank Ciappi can be there to help you submit your claim and help your life go right again.
